Nguzunguzu’s ‘Mecha’ Video Is a Smorgasbord of Evil Robots

When we heard the titular first taste of Nguzunguzu’s new Skycell EP, SPIN’s Philip Sherburne theorized that the Los Angeles duo had set out to answer the question: “What if you could make U.K.-style grime music with no hard edges at all?” On their latest track “Mecha,” Asma Maroof and Daniel Pineda still take a minimal, airy approach, but the accompanying video is packed wall-to-wall with dangerously solid and hefty things — namely, a wilding cavalcade of mechanized bad guys borrowed from cinema’s past. The annals of anime are raided (Gundam, perhaps?) as are sci-fi flicks (The Matrix) and action blockbusters (The Avengers). Directed by Jude MC for MOCAtv, the clip was inspired by the Fade to Mind EP’s theme — Skycell is apparently video game that captures the user and subs in a hostile alternate reality.
